cdtf-a-stm32mp-v2.8.15-stm32mp-r2-r0 解压tf-a 源码,并使用st patch文件 tar -xvf tf-a-stm32mp-v2.8.15-stm32mp-r2-r0.tar.xzcdtf-a-stm32mp-v2.8.15-stm32mp-r2forpin`ls-1 ../*.patch`;dopatch -p1 <$p;done 复制官方开发版stm32mp157d-dk1的设备树作为源,我们在这基础上进行修...
比如正点原子STM32MP157开发板使用的主控型号是STM32MP157DAA1,开发板硬件参考了ST官方的STM32MP157 EVK开发板,因此我们就需要使用表9.1.2.1中的这些文件,在移植的时候需要参考的对象就是stm32mp157d-ev1。 另外,表9.1.2.1中的tf-a-stm32mp157d-ev1.stm32和tf-a-stm32mp157d-ev1-trusted.stm32这两个...
*//dts-v1/;#include"stm32mp157.dtsi"#include"stm32mp15xd.dtsi"#include"stm32mp15-pinctrl.dtsi"#include"stm32mp15xxaa-pinctrl.dtsi"#include"stm32mp15xx-szm.dtsi"/* edx系列的通用开发文件,同样需要备份修改 */#include<dt-bindings/soc/st,stm32-etzpc.h>/ { model ="STMicroelectronics...
本节课程将为大家介绍TF-A的移植。 主要内容包括: 1、tf-a电源域调整; 2、tf-a emmc移植; 3、从linux下更新fsbl和ssbl。 开发平台:华清远见FS-MP1A开发板
发布 【stm32mp157教程之linux系统移植】课时10:TF-A移植 华清远见研发中心 2020.11.20 17:03 +1 首赞 收藏 本节内容:1、tf-a电源域调整;2、tf-a emmc移植;3、从linux下更新fsbl和ssbl。开发平台:华清远见FS-MP1A开发板(STM32MP157开发板) 推荐...
TF-A,全称Trusted Firmware-A,是针对Arm Cortex-A处理器的安全引导框架,旨在提供一个可信的启动环境,确保系统的安全性和可靠性。 在基于正点原子的STM32FMP157开发板上移植TF-A,意味着我们需要将这个安全引导框架整合到开发板的固件中,以便在启动时执行必要的安全检查和初始化过程。这一过程对于确保系统的安全启动...
移植好st的tf-a文件后,修改自己板子对应的设备树,注意备份 设备树在tf-a/tf-a-stm32mp-2.2.r1/fdts中 stm32mp157d-szm.dts: // SPDX-License-Identifier: (GPL-2.0+ OR BSD-3-Clause) /* * Copyright (C) STMicroelectronics 2019 - All Rights Reserved ...
.tsv)的时候用到了一个名为“tf-a-stm32mp157d-atk-serialboot.stm32”的文件,此文件就是serial...
一TF-A移植 tf-a-stm32mp-2.2.r2-r0目录下的README.HOW_TO.txt文件描述了源码解压、打补丁、编译等操作 1.0 组织源码 #解压$tar xvfz tf-a-stm32mp-2.2.r2-r0.tar.gz#进入解压后的源码目录$cdtf-a-stm32mp-2.2.r2#git管理$test-d .git || git init . && git add . && git commit -m"tf...